| The centre was named after the Afrikaans author C J Langenhoven (1873 – 1932) and is generally known as the Neelsie - from the author’s nickname “Sagmoedige Neelsie”. A design competition was held c1970 and from 11 entries the winning design by Holm & Holm was selected. The three assessors were Dr Barrie Biermann, Hannes van der Merwe and the Rector Dr Jannie de Villiers. The result was announced in May 1970 and the centre opened in September 1975. This building was chosen as an exhibit at the Pretoria University School of Architecture 50 year Alumni exhibition held at the Pretoria Art Gallery. |
